The 28th International Food and Beverage Exhibition in Antalya, Turkey, will be held on January 18-21.
According to Report, Azerbaijan will also participate in the exhibition and be represented by the Small and Medium Business Development Agency (SMBDA) under the Ministry of Economy.
Preparations have already begun.
SMBDA was established by the decree of the President of the country dated December 28, 2017, and the charter and structure of the Agency were approved by the decree of the President dated June 26, 2018.
The organization is a public legal entity that supports the development of small and medium-sized businesses, provides several services to SMEs, and coordinates and regulates the services of government agencies in this area.
